Firehouse Subs Southbrook Station
Firehouse Subs Southbrook Station is a new construction project at 128 South Brook Drive Ste 140, Leander, in Williamson County, TX, tracked from its Texas Department of Licensing and Regulation (TDLR) registration. Construction complete (TDLR inspection passed Jan 2025). The project has an estimated value of $300K across about 1,526 sq ft.
๐Project Metrics
TDLR #TABS2024026093Project Closed
Project has been completed and closed
Firehouse Subs Southbrook Station is a New Construction project located at 128 South Brook Drive Ste 140, Leander, TX 78641 in Leander, Texas. The project has an estimated value of $300K covering 1,526 sq ft. OP III Leander Michelle Tract, LP is the property owner and GNICH ARCHITECTURE STUDIO is the design firm of record. The project was registered with TDLR on August 22, 2024.
